Abstract

Aim: This study was designed to evaluate the contribution of GBAP1 variants to gastric cancer (GC) risk in a Chinese Han population. Methods: The genotypes of GBAP1 polymorphisms were detected using the Agena MassARRAY platform. Logistic regression analysis was used tocalculate odds ratios (ORs) and 95% CIs. Results: GBAP1 rs140081212(OR=0.51, p=4.50×10-07), rs1057941 (OR=0.48, p=1.19×10-08) and rs2990220 (OR=0.46, p=7.34×10-09) contribute to reduced GC risk, especially gastric adenocarcinoma. Interestingly, the contribution of GBAP1 variants to GC susceptibility was associated with age, sex, BMI, smoking and drinking. Conclusion: This research suggested that GBAP1 polymorphisms might provide a protective effect against GC occurrence in a Chinese Han population.
